Current Situation of Lunch Programs for Children with Disabilities
Although lunch programs for children with disabilities exist in many areas, the number of people who support them is still far lower than the actual need. Many children with disabilities live in low-income families or in care facilities that lack sufficient resources. Donations and public support are therefore essential to keep these programs operating sustainably.
The lunch program run by the Christian Foundation for Children with Disabilities provides meals completely free of charge to children and people with disabilities under its care. This means that every donation received directly supports the provision of quality and adequate food for them.
Why These Lunch Programs Still Need Support
Increasing number of children with disabilities
The number of children requiring assistance continues to rise each year, leading to an increased demand for food support and program expansion.
Food cost and special dietary needs
Some children need specially prepared meals—such as allergen-free food or meals tailored to specific health conditions—which are more costly than standard meals.
Shortage of donors and supporters
While there are some sponsors, the current support is still insufficient to cover the full operational costs of the program.
Comprehensive care services
Beyond lunch, the program also provides health monitoring and developmental care, which require additional resources and staffing.
